Latin

Etymology

From Ancient Greek Μαχάρης (Makhárēs).

Proper noun

Mācharēs m sg (genitive Mācharis); third declension

  1. A son of Mithridates

Declension

Third-declension noun, singular only.

Case Singular
Nominative Mācharēs
Genitive Mācharis
Dative Mācharī
Accusative Mācharem
Ablative Māchare
Vocative Mācharēs
